Today, I have the pleasure of reviewing the latest audiobook in “The Deep Series”。 Book four is titled “Deep Devil”, and you can be assured there is a diabolical character in this story。 The audiobook, like Mr。 Sullivan’s others, is filled with mystery, suspense, action and plenty of under and above water adventures。 What more could someone want to listen to during a continued pandemic? The book continues the activities revolving around the two main characters, Boone and Emily who have a great new life in Cozumel。 They have settled down with a new boat along with owning their own dive business。 What more could they ask for? However, this duo seems to have a knack for finding trouble and this is what makes The Deep Series so wonderful。 The story is both written and narrated by Nick Sullivan, not something I often look for in an audiobook, but I have never been disappointed with his work。 On a side note, if you like this genre of book, you may find similar authors like it at tropicalauthors。com which Mr。 Sullivan calls out in the closing chapter of the audiobook。 I recommend you give this one, and Mr。 Sullivan’s other audiobooks, a listen。 Even with a mystery and diving focus, the story appeals to so many different audiences。 Because of this, everyone will find something to enjoy about it。One of the things I can always count on while listening to one of Mr。 Sullivan’s audiobooks is a good opening chapter giving the listener some background details making the story that much more enjoyable。 I always find the closing chapter fascinating because it usually includes some thank you messages along with additional insight into a few of the items or locations used in the story。 Sometimes I wish the closing chapter was at the beginning of the audiobook, but I understand why he puts it at the end。 It makes me think of movies that give you a glimpse into the making while the credits roll。 I find myself thinking back and recalling what he mentions and many of the subtle tweaks needed so he could fit it in the story。 Mr。 Sullivan creates a means for the listener to escape into the story and forget about the “new normal” we are all dealing with these past two years, and I was truly sad when it ended。 Thank you for taking me away and brightening up my life a bit。 Congratulations on the new pup as well! Mr。 Sullivan’s writing style is picturesque and fitting for such beautiful locations found only in the Caribbean。 His sentence structure and vocabulary are rich and fulfilling unlike so many other independent authors I have listened to in the past。 As with the previous audiobooks in the series, this one opens with plenty of action and intrigue。 We have a mysterious family that has wealth beyond most, and they are dealing with an aging father who founded their shipping empire。 It does not take long for the pair and this family to collide which leads the listener down a dark and complex path。 Unexpected events begin happening and the team must solve this mystery before others get hurt, including themselves。 I found the use of flashbacks and other tie-ins to previous stories fun and interesting。 These helped me recall important reasons why the characters are who they are today。 I will even say there was a reference to a Bigfoot which made me laugh out loud。 I find Mr。 Sullivan creates his characters with personality and each one is believable。 Many authors focus only on story and have bland characters, yet this author has both a great story and characters。Boone and Emily are still the same we have seen from previous books。 They often banter and joke between themselves as most couples who have been together do。 Each is able to easily read the other, yet in this story a new character may come between them。 The question that runs for some time is if they will tear the couple apart or not。 We are presented with some new characters while maintaining a few others from previous stories。 Being in the technology field, I did find the authors addition of crypto currency new and enlightening。 I could tell Mr。 Sullivan did his research on the subject and presented it quite well。 This new currency added some complexity to the story。 On that note, I would say this story was more high-end than previous ones。 Boone and Emily at times were dressed up as we have never seen them before。As I said earlier, I’m not a fan of authors narrating their own works, yet Mr。 Sullivan started narrating other author’s audiobooks prior to becoming an author himself。 His voice is clean and clear。 He has an ability to apply distinct voices and accents to his plethora of characters, and in my opinion, can pull off a Caribbean accent rather well。 There were no noticeable audio artifacts I can recall while listening and the production level was professionally done, a great job as usual。 His in-depth understanding of the story’s characters (being the author) help him be expressive and add inflection were needed。 If you enjoy solid narration, you will find it in this audiobook。For parents and younger listeners, note there are a few places where more mature language and situations were presented。 Nothing that I would consider excessive, and apart from these few places, I would say the story overall would be enjoyed by a teenager and up。 There is some graphic violence, but this story seems tamer than others in the series。 If you made it through all the previous books, you understand what you may experience in this one。 In summary, if you are one who likes action, adventure, beautiful locations, and even some diving, I believe you will really enjoy this story。 I have found Mr。 Sullivan’s writing and narration to be top notch and engaging。 I enjoyed the inclusion of some new tech and even the focus of more high-end players in the story。 The story had me guessing and the flow was well paced。 I recommend you give this audiobook a listen。 。。。more
